[QUOTE="jollyninja, post: 251995, member: 3208"] so i'm making a mass combat system in my spare time and i'm really liking how it's turning out. i'm liking it enough that i'm seriously considering shopping it around a bit along with some new feats and prestige classes related to the system as some kind of small book. i'm just trying to figure out wiether my system is the sort of thing that people want or yet another vain exercise that will only please the designer. in this case me. well, do you want your characters to still be the focus of the battles or would you preffer troop numbers to rule the day? are there other concerns you have had with other systems that you want to voice? how well would you like high level characters to fare as solo entities on the battlefield? should 150 human soldiers be able to take on a young adult dragon and win? how simple vs realistic do you want the system to be?
